SALIVARY GLAND - Antibody stainingi

Antibody staining in the annotated cell types in the current human tissue is reported as not detected, low, medium, or high, based on conventional immunohistochemistry profiling in selected tissues. This score is based on the combination of the staining intensity and fraction of stained cells. Each image is clickable and will lead to virtual microscopy that enables deeper exploration of all samples and also displays staining intensity scores, fraction scores and subcellular localization as well as patient and tissue information for each sample.

Ascending and descending describe two types of gradient, based on difference in staining intensity between enterocytes in crypts and apical enterocytes.

Ascending - the staining intensity is stronger in apical enterocytes (towards the lumen) compared to enterocytes in the crypts (gland based)

Descending - the staining is weaker in apical enterocytes compared to enterocytes in crypts

SALIVARY GLAND - GTEx RNA-seqi

RNA-Seq data generated by the Genotype-Tissue Expression (GTEx) project from human tissues is reported as mean nTPM. More information can be found on the GTEx portal.

Distribution across the dataset is visualized with box plots, shown as median and 25th and 75th percentiles. Points are displayed as outliers if they are above or below 1.5 times the interquartile range. nTPM values of the individual samples are presented next to the box plot.
